NowPay has launched NowAccess in Saudi Arabia through a strategic joint venture with Tas’heel, the consumer finance arm of United International Holding Company.
Announced in late January 2026 following an earlier memorandum of understanding in 2025, the partnership combines NowPay’s earned wage access (EWA) and payroll-linked financial technology with Tas’heel’s established local presence and regulatory expertise.

Tas’heel holds a 75% stake in NowAccess, while NowPay retains 25%. The venture is supported by a $20 million investment from Tas’heel, elevating NowPay’s total funding to $31 million.
This capital will fund the establishment of a Saudi-based engineering and operations team, product localisation for Shariah compliance and local regulations, and the commercial rollout, including partnerships with major employers.
Strategic Structure and Complementary Strengths
The joint venture structure enables NowPay to navigate Saudi Arabia’s regulatory environment efficiently while leveraging Tas’heel’s nationwide network of over 310 service locations for distribution and customer support.
NowAccess offers payroll administration, HR integrations, and salary-linked financial tools, including earned wage access, all designed to meet Saudi regulatory standards and Shariah principles.
This collaboration allows NowPay to adapt its proven EWA model, already serving hundreds of thousands of employees across the MENA region, to the Kingdom’s specific requirements, ensuring compliance and cultural alignment while accelerating market entry.
Saudi Arabia represents a high-growth market for payroll and employee financial solutions. NowAccess provides us with the operational scale and local expertise needed to expand quickly and compliantly
Mostafa Ashour, Founder and CEO of NowPay

Alignment with Saudi Vision 2030 Objectives
The expansion supports key pillars of Saudi Vision 2030, particularly efforts to enhance financial literacy, promote digital financial services, and improve employee financial wellness.
By enabling flexible access to earned wages, NowAccess helps reduce financial stress among workers, supports better household budgeting, and contributes to workforce retention and productivity, priorities aligned with the Kingdom’s focus on human capital development and economic diversification.

The platform addresses rising demand in Saudi Arabia for modern payroll, HR, and fintech infrastructure amid a rapidly evolving labour market.
Growth Potential and Market Implications
Saudi Arabia presents a substantial opportunity for payroll-linked fintech solutions, driven by a large expatriate and national workforce seeking flexible financial tools.
NowAccess positions NowPay to capture this demand through localised, Shariah-compliant offerings, while the partnership mitigates typical entry barriers faced by foreign fintech firms.
The investment and joint venture model facilitate rapid scaling, with initial focus on employer partnerships and operational rollout in the market-entry phase.
